Output d6c284e4e556ebb15d65dfd89ed93a052e366d819a77d21d2250ea491020dcfe:1

value
321625
script pubkey
OP_0 OP_PUSHBYTES_20 aa5351dce33628b79aa5e382f03b658e136daf78
address
bc1q4ff4rh8rxc5t0x49uwp0qwm93cfkmtmc57d99h
transaction
d6c284e4e556ebb15d65dfd89ed93a052e366d819a77d21d2250ea491020dcfe
confirmations
386684
spent
true